4.5.2.1 Forward Approach
The clear floor or ground space for a forward approach shall be 36 inches (915 mm) by 48 inches (1220 mm)....
-
4.5.2.2 Side Approach
The clear floor or ground space for a side approach shall be 30 inches (760 mm) by 60 inches (1525 mm)....
